Which of the following are true? Give a proof for true statements and a counterexample for false ones: The compostion of two surjective functions is surjective.Explanation / Answer
true Suppose that f : A -->-> B and g : B -->-> C are onto. Then we want to show that g o f : A --> C is onto. So, take any c E C. Since g is onto, there is an element b E B so that g(b) = c. Since f is onto, there is an element a E A. so that f(a) = b. But then (g o f)(a) = g(f(a)) = g(b) = c Since we stated with an arbitrary element c E C and we found an element a E A which maps onto it, we have shown that g o f is surjective.
